As a vector icon, every aspect of this design is crafted using mathematical paths, points, and curves rather than pixels. This ensures that no matter how much the icon is resized—whether displayed on a smartphone screen at 16px or as part of a billboard at 5 meters—the lines remain sharp, clean, and consistent. The absence of pixelation allows for precise detailing: even the finest raindrop reflections or bark textures preserve their integrity. Additionally, vector format enables easy color customization; designers can adjust hues to reflect different weather conditions (e.g., cool gray for stormy days or warm gold for sunny autumn) without compromising quality.
